Overview

Barnes-Jewish St. Peters Hospital

proudly serves the health care needs of families in St. Charles, Lincoln and Warren counties. The 102-bed community hospital provides comprehensive inpatient and outpatient services including the Siteman Cancer Center at Barnes-Jewish St. Peters Hospital, the Breast Health and Women's Center, the Cardiology Center, the Neurosurgery Center and the Outpatient Surgery and Endoscopy Center.

Barnes-Jewish St. Peters Hospital is an Accredited Chest Pain Center and carries a Level II stroke certification. Additionally, the hospital's medical office building houses offices for specialists in primary care, cardiology, obstetrics, dermatology, surgery and pulmonology. Barnes-Jewish St. Peters Hospital also offers outpatient services including physical therapy, a sleep lab, and cardio-pulmonary rehabilitation.

Role Purpose

The Medical Assistant (MA) provides medical assistance under the direction of a physician or other licensed provider. This position performs select duties for the promotion of health in the care of patients and delivers care according to practice protocols and procedures.

Responsibilities

Cleans, prepares and stocks supplies in exam rooms.

Obtains vital signs, patient history and maintains accurate and prompt charting in the patient's record.

Performs clinical skills, such as phlebotomy, electrocardiography (EKGs), point-of-care testing and injections.

Triage calls, provide test and lab results to patients and present relevant information to provider with correct medical terminology.
